What are Mercedes-Benz Service A & Mercedes-Benz Service B?

The difference between Mercedes-Benz Service A and Mercedes-Benz Service B is based on how many kilometres you’ve put on your car. Mercedes-Benz Service A is reserved for when you reach 20,000 kilometres. After 40,000 kilometres on Orangeville roads you’ll need to schedule an appointment for Mercedes-Benz Service B. You’ll alternate between Service A and Service B throughout the life of your car. This ensures your parts, systems, and fluids are kept in excellent condition.

What is the Mercedes-Benz Service Schedule?

Between Mercedes-Benz Service A and Mercedes-Benz Service B, you should plan on getting your Georgetown vehicle serviced every 20,000 kilometres. Here are the services our technicians will perform:

Every 20,000 Kilometres:

  • Synthetic Motor Oil Replacement^
  • Oil Filter Replacement^
  • All fluid level checks and corrections are dependent on factory-recommended service intervals for your vehicle’s year and model
  • Multipoint inspection
  • Wiper blades replacement

Every 40,000 Kilometres:

  • Synthetic Motor Oil Replacement^
  • Oil Filter Replacement^
  • Cabin dust/combination filter replacement
  • All fluid level checks and corrections are dependent on factory-recommended service intervals for your vehicle’s year and model
  • Multipoint inspection
  • Wiper blades replacement

Every 60,000 Kilometres:

  • Synthetic Motor Oil Replacement^
  • Oil Filter Replacement^
  • All fluid level checks and corrections are dependent on factory-recommended service intervals for your vehicle’s year and model
  • Multipoint inspection
  • Wiper blades replacement

Every 80,000 Kilometres:

  • Synthetic Motor Oil Replacement^
  • Oil Filter Replacement^
  • Cabin dust/combination filter replacement
  • All fluid level checks and corrections are dependent on factory-recommended service intervals for your vehicle’s year and model
  • Multipoint inspection
  • Wiper blades replacement
